Bún chả Hương Liên

Vietnamese restaurant · Hanoi

6

@partsunknown

Tony met with President Obama (while he was in office) to have bún chả. It was Obama's first visit to Vietnam, and it reminded him of his childhood visits to Indonesia. They shared cold beers and bún chả, a traditional Vietnamese soup of grilled pork belly, pork patties, and noodles served in a broth of vinegar, sugar, fish sauce and served with chilies. Obama told a story about a city in Indonesia called Puncak where he would eat at a roadside restaurant overlooking the tea fields, with a river running through the restaurant. You could pick a fish and they'd fry it and serve it with a bed of rice. Obama said it was a simple meal but his favorite.
